3,3A,4,5-Tetrahydro-7-methoxy-3A-methyl-2H-benz[E]inden-2-one
TL;DR: 3,3A,4,5-Tetrahydro-7-methoxy-3A-methyl-2H-benz[E]inden-2-one (CAS 27752-28-9) is a chemical compound with molecular formula C15H16O2 and molecular weight 228.12 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.
7-methoxy-3a-methyl-4,5-dihydro-3H-cyclopenta[a]naphthalen-2-one
Also Known As: 3,3A,4,5-TETRAHYDRO-7-METHOXY-3A-METHYL-2H-BENZ[E]INDEN-2-ONE, 7-methoxy-3a-methyl-4,5-dihydro-3H-cyclopenta[a]naphthalen-2, 7-methoxy-3a-methyl-4,5-dihydro-3H-cyclopenta[a]naphthalen-2-one, 3,4,5-TETRAHYDRO-7-METHOXY-3A-METHYL-2H-BENZ[E]INDEN-2-ONE, 7-Methoxy-3a-methyl-3,3a,4,5-tetrahydro-2H-cyclopenta[a]naphthalen-2-one
| Molecular Formula | C15H16O2 |
|---|---|
| Molecular Weight | 228.12 g/mol |
| LogP | 2.6 |
| Topological Polar Surface Area | 26.3 Ų |
| Hydrogen Bond Donors | 0 |
| Hydrogen Bond Acceptors | 2 |
| Rotatable Bonds | 1 |
| Exact Mass | 228.11504 |
| Heavy Atoms | 17 |
| Complexity | 371.0 |
Chemical Identifiers
| CAS Number | 27752-28-9 |
|---|---|
| SMILES | CC12CCC3=C(C1=CC(=O)C2)C=CC(=C3)OC |
| InChIKey | HGVYAVOYJCIYMV-UHFFFAOYSA-N |

Chemical Property Profile of 3,3A,4,5-Tetrahydro-7-methoxy-3A-methyl-2H-benz[E]inden-2-one
Property Insights of 3,3A,4,5-Tetrahydro-7-methoxy-3A-methyl-2H-benz[E]inden-2-one
The XLogP value of 2.6 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 3,3A,4,5-Tetrahydro-7-methoxy-3A-methyl-2H-benz[E]inden-2-one. With a topological polar surface area (TPSA) of 26.3 Ų, 3,3A,4,5-Tetrahydro-7-methoxy-3A-methyl-2H-benz[E]inden-2-one ex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 3,3A,4,5-Tetrahydro-7-methoxy-3A-methyl-2H-benz[E]inden-2-one has 0 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
